# Flaglight Rollouts — Approvals

Quick version for on-call: any rollout touching more than 5% of traffic needs an approval in Flaglight before the ramp continues. Kill switches don't need approval — just flip them and note it in the incident channel. Scheduled ramps pause automatically if error budget burns hot. If you're stuck at 2 a.m. with a pending approval, there's one person authorized to override, and that's the approver below.

account owner for tagep-bafof: Norael Gilax Juleth

TICKET-3306: Bloom filter fronting the Pindle KV store is letting too many misses through — false-negative reports, which shouldn't even be possible. Looks like the filter rebuild races with compaction. On-call: restarting the filter service clears it temporarily. Repro happens on the build marked by the token below.

pipeline stamp: htk4_66df

Quick heads-up on Pinwheel UI versioning: we cut a minor release every sprint, and anything touching component props needs a changeset file in the PR. No changeset, no merge — the bot will nag you. Majors are rare and go through the design council first. The full policy, with examples of what counts as breaking, lives on the internal page below.

wiki page, bahip-yahip: https://grafana.qirvanlabs.corp/browse/display/projects/cc3a1b9dbfc9

// COMPACTION_INTERVAL_SECS controls how often the Brookqueue broker
// compacts segment logs. Lowering this increases disk churn; raising it
// delays tombstone cleanup and grows consumer catch-up time. Release
// manager: do not change without a compaction soak run on the staging
// broker. The soak emits a build token, recorded below.

build token for hahig-fafop: htk31_45eb6cd61cdc144157609ac564c7174

Good question. NightLadle, our scheduler for nightly data backfills at Quenmoor Analytics, keeps its job-signing credentials in a local encrypted store. If you reset your review environment, that store is destroyed, and the scheduler refuses to enqueue backfills until it is re-initialized. Do not regenerate keys yourself; that would desync staging. Instead, run `nightladle restore --interactive`, confirm the environment name, and supply the recovery passphrase when asked. For reviewer sandboxes, the passphrase is:

strongbox words: druiel-frador-brieth-druys-fenys-zorwyn-zorael